FWIW, I've owned a 3500 amp (thorugh a VX410 cab) and IMO it suffered from chronical lack of volume too. The tone / voice / whatever you like to call it was ok - modern, crisp...although a bit too sterile to my taste - but the volume....such a dissapointment. The guitard was keeping the volume of his Marshall stack at 2 or 3, while mine was almost at full volume and gasping like an old man running the marathon. After that I've bought a Peavey Tour 450 and that thing was mad loud - with the volume rarely going past 5, it was almost twice louder than the Hartke. On the very same VX410 cab! After I sold the Peavey, my GK700RB-II arrived, and what do you know, same thing: lots of power, on the same cab. So yeah, im my experience that Hartke amp had some serious volume issues.
